Description:
Explore the transition from Object-Oriented Programming to Functional Programming in this conference talk by Vagif Abilov at GOTOpia November 2020. Discover how a team shifted to F# for their next-generation system, handling gigabytes of data hourly with high performance and scalability demands. Compare OOP and FP approaches, examining modeling techniques, business objects, and order processing. Learn about domain modeling in F#, consider adopting FP style in C#, and understand the advantages gained by switching to F#. Gain insights into how functional programming can provide beneficial defaults for rapid development and continuous deployment in high-stakes production environments.
